Output 63b693cb49113f368cccc25bb8a9a054b35ed94bffd5d77de7cb0258fcf21a32:22

value
427103
script pubkey
OP_HASH160 OP_PUSHBYTES_20 6ca8bc167c3212367137e9d566bdc3d302f4e9c9 OP_EQUAL
address
3BbZ39xJL1kvWZ4bvxPD2g9FwHHaQMaQ1n
transaction
63b693cb49113f368cccc25bb8a9a054b35ed94bffd5d77de7cb0258fcf21a32
spent
true